What happened to office occupancy in the Northwest Market?

A two-minute video explaining 2016 year-end numbers

As reported in NAI Hiffman’s 2016 Year-End Office Market Review (available here), the Northwest Market experienced a significant amount of negative absorption to close out last year, which in turn affected the overall suburban office absorption. In this two-minute video edition of NAI Hiffman’s REfocus series, we delve into the story behind the numbers to explain the factors that contributed to this development and consider their implications for future leasing activity in the submarket.
